The table below provides summary statistics for contract job vacancies advertised in the North of England requiring Solaris sk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the contractor rates offered in vacancies that cited Solaris over the 6 months leading up to 1 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
1 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 157 180 203
Rank change year-on-year +23 +23 +8
Contract jobs citing Solaris 9 5 17
As % of all contract jobs advertised in the North of England 0.27% 0.10% 0.29%
As % of the Operating Systems category 1.62% 0.69% 1.87%
Number of daily rates quoted 5 2 14
10th Percentile £440 £344 £463
25th Percentile £575 £381 £468
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£600 £448 £500
Median % change year-on-year +34.08% -10.50% +5.26%
75th Percentile £725 £521 £534
90th Percentile £755 £561 £545
England median daily rate £550 £540 £525
% change year-on-year +1.85% +2.86% -4.55%
